YANMAR 3TNE84T-EMD, 3TNE84T-FL2, 3TNE84T-FL3,

YANMAR 3TNE84T-EMD, 3TNE84T-FL2, 3TNE84T-FL3,
YANMAR 3TNE84T-EMD, 3TNE84T-FL2, 3TNE84T-FL3,
Have a question ?

Enquiry